Essential Elements of Winter Tabletop Decorations

When planning your winter tabletop decorations, consider incorporating the following essential elements:

1. Color Palette

The winter season offers a beautiful palette of colors. Traditional hues include whites, blues, silvers, and deep greens. However, you can also experiment with rich reds and golds to add warmth. Choose a color scheme that complements your home’s interior and sets the desired mood.

2. Textures

Incorporating various textures adds depth to your tabletop decorations. Consider using materials such as:

  • Soft fabrics (e.g., faux fur, velvet)
  • Natural elements (e.g., wood, pinecones)
  • Shiny surfaces (e.g., glass, metallic accents)

3. Seasonal Foliage

Winter is a great time to use foliage in your decorations. Think evergreen branches, holly, or even dried flowers. These elements can be arranged in vases or used as table runners to create a festive vibe.

4. Candles

Candles are perfect for adding warmth and a cozy glow to your winter tabletop. Use various heights and sizes to create an eye-catching centerpiece. Opt for scented candles with winter fragrances like cinnamon or pine to enhance the atmosphere.

5. Decorative Accents

Consider adding decorative accents like ornaments, figurines, or themed tableware. These small details can make a significant impact on the overall look of your tabletop.

Winter Tabletop Decoration Ideas

Now that you understand the essential elements, let’s explore some creative winter tabletop decoration ideas:

1. Rustic Winter Wonderland

Embrace a rustic theme by using natural materials. Start with a wooden table or a burlap table runner. Add mason jars filled with pinecones, candles, and fresh greenery. You can also use wooden chargers to hold your plates,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ere.

2. Glamorous Winter Elegance

If you prefer a more sophisticated look, opt for a glamorous winter setting. Use a white or silver tablecloth as your base, and layer it with metallic accents. Crystal or glass candle holders can add sparkle, while elegant dishes and silverware complete the look. Incorporate white flowers and greenery for a fresh touch.

3. Cozy Family Gathering

For a more casual and homey feel, focus on comfort. Use plaid table runners and mix and match your dinnerware for a welcoming vibe. Place a basket of warm blankets at the table for guests to wrap around themselves while enjoying dinner. Don’t forget to include a hot cocoa bar as a fun addition!

4. Themed Centerpieces

Create a themed centerpiece that tells a story. For example, a “Winter Forest” theme could include miniature trees, faux snow, and woodland creatures. Alternatively, a “Holiday Cheer” theme could feature ornaments, garlands, and a festive color palette. Themed centerpieces not only look fantastic, but they also act as conversation starters.

5. Candlelit Serenity

Candles can be the star of your winter tabletop decoration. Create a serene setup by arranging candles of varying heights along the center of the table. Surround them with evergreen sprigs or decorative stones. This setup creates a tranquil atmosphere perfect for winter evenings.

Practical Tips for Decorating Your Tabletop

As you embark on your winter tabletop decorating journey, keep these practical tips in mind:

1. Keep it Balanced

Ensure that your decorations are balanced and proportionate to the size of the table. Avoid overcrowding the space, as this can make the table feel cluttered.

2. Consider Functionality

While aesthetics are important, don’t forget about functionality. Ensure that your decorations don’t obstruct views or make it difficult for guests to access food and drinks.

3. Change it Up

Feel free to change your tabletop decorations throughout the winter season. This keeps your decor fresh and exciting, allowing you to experiment with new ideas and inspirations.

4. Involve the Family

Involve your family in the decorating process. It can be a fun activity that brings everyone together and allows each person to contribute their ideas and creativity.
